rondo (side-side-across)
player must move with in lines
players must execute the (side-side-across) sequence
the side to side are posession passing (quality touches)
the across touch is a strong breaking lines or split faster
touch.

rondo (side-side-across) add defenders
player must move with in-lines
players must execute the (side-side-across) sequence to beat defenders
if players are still developing the touch use one defender only.
the side to side are posession passing (quality touches)
the across touch is a strong breaking lines or split faster
touch.

6v3 (side-side-across) super rondo
6 players keep possesion of the ball
if 3-across passes are executed they stay for
one more time, team that looses the ball they must
transition to defend the ball.
coaching points-players need to have quality touch when
going side to side and the cross pass must be done with a
strong breaking or splitting lines kind of pass, this pass doesn't
give defenders time to react even encourage a one touch.

play a 3v3+2 neutrals
teams can score in any goal players with the ball
can use the neutral outside players
players must execute the (side-side-across) sequence
during the game, play game like speed.
coaching points-player must treat the ball with quality
and look for the split passes to break lines, the side to side passing is
the luring passes to open up the teams while players off the ball are working
openning up to receive that across pass.
